## Artifact Signing — SDK Parity Notes (Weekly Sync)

Kestrel SDK for Android reached parity with the Swift client this sprint: offline queueing, batched telemetry, and retry semantics now match. Both SDKs ship as signed artifacts from the same pipeline. Remaining gap: background sync throttling, targeted next sprint. Verify both release bundles before tagging. Both artifacts validate against the shared signing key below.

signing key of kawig-fafog = bky19_6Fypv1qws7J8qJtaYjX

The Fareloom rules engine evaluates shipping-fee rules at request time, so deployments must preserve rule-cache warmth: always deploy one zone at a time and wait for the cache hit ratio to recover before proceeding. Rule definitions are versioned separately from the engine binary; a mismatch between schema versions will cause the engine to refuse startup, which is intentional. Rollbacks must revert both the binary and the rule bundle together. The engine reads its runtime configuration at startup, and the current values are these.

service settings:
FRAMIR_LOG_LEVEL=debug
FRAMIR_METRICS_HOST=metrics.framir.tolvaqcorp.corp
FRAMIR_POOL_SIZE=16

## Load testing the Marketcart checkout flow

Welcome! Before your review, know that our load rig (Stampede) replays synthetic carts against the Marketcart staging checkout — never production. Payment calls hit a stub, so no real tokens move. Throttle configs live in the stampede-conf repo; changes need two approvals. To spin up a fresh rig you'll unlock the seeded secrets bundle, which asks for the recovery passphrase below.

unlock words, bafof-kawef: soreth-nordor-belwyn-gorvan-julael-belys

Handover: Queuewright autoscaler. It scales the worker pool off queue depth, sampled every 10s with a 3-sample smoothing window. Scale-down is deliberately slow to avoid flapping — don't "fix" that. Alerts go to the Flintrow on-call channel. Dashboards live under Platform > Queuewright. Everything it reads at boot is below; change nothing without a review.

config for hawip-bahop:
[fendor]
host = fendor.paliqworks.corp
user = fendor_svc
database = fendor_prod